The month-long trial of the disgraced crypto kingpin, Sam Bankman-Fried, extended over a span of 15 days, during which he confronted an eight-count charge relating to the collapse of the now-defunct exchange FTX and its sister trading firm, Alameda Research. After multiple testimonies and discussions, the high-stakes trial has finally concluded with a momentous verdict.
